Core Insights - The conference themed "Writing a New Chapter Together for a Win-Win Future" was held by Henghao Windows, showcasing innovation and development in the window and door industry under policy guidance [1] - The event included a visit to Henghao's intelligent production base, highlighting the practical implementation of the "Made in China 2025" strategy in the building materials sector [3] Group 1: Intelligent Manufacturing - The smart factory features advanced automation with over 300 international production devices, achieving full-process automation in welding, cutting, assembly, and testing, with a welding precision of 0.01mm and a 50% increase in production efficiency compared to traditional factories [4] - The digital twin monitoring center provides real-time data visualization from raw material entry to finished product delivery, with an AI quality detection system ensuring a 100% pass rate by monitoring 16 key indicators [6] Group 2: Green Production - Henghao's factory integrates green production principles throughout its construction and operation, utilizing a distributed photovoltaic power system with a 65% annual green electricity usage rate and reducing carbon emissions by over 1,200 tons annually [7] - The factory has established a comprehensive green production system, with all raw materials EU-certified, achieving zero wastewater discharge and a 98% resource utilization rate for solid waste, aligning with national green development strategies [7] Group 3: Industry Development - Over 39 years, Henghao has evolved from serving Olympic projects to focusing on the civilian market, enhancing product value through technological upgrades in energy saving, scene adaptation, and process innovation, thereby creating a green ecological chain [9] - The company aims to anchor its innovation efforts in policy direction for sustainable development, emphasizing technological innovation and green development as core strategic drivers for future growth [9]
